When QuickBooks Error 6210 strikes, users often experience frustration while opening company data. Usually triggered by file corruption, registry glitches, or improper shutdowns, this problem affects workflow. Attempting to rename .ND and .TLG files, updating QuickBooks Desktop, and verifying Windows administrative rights may provide fixes. If unsuccessful, reinstalling QuickBooks using the clean install tool often resolves hidden issues. Accounting teams that rely on consistent access know that downtime means lost productivity.
